Samsung TL205 vs Sony RX1R II Physical Comparison

For those who are looking to travel with your camera, you'll need to factor its weight and measurements. The Samsung TL205 features outside dimensions of 99mm x 59mm x 20mm (3.9" x 2.3" x 0.8") along with a weight of 177 grams (0.39 lbs) whilst the Sony RX1R II has proportions of 113mm x 65mm x 72mm (4.4" x 2.6" x 2.8") accompanied by a weight of 507 grams (1.12 lbs).

Samsung TL205 vs Sony RX1R II Sensor Comparison

Generally, it is very difficult to visualize the contrast in sensor dimensions simply by researching specifications. The pic below will help give you a stronger sense of the sensor sizes in the TL205 and RX1R II.

Plainly, both of those cameras provide different resolutions and different sensor dimensions. The TL205 with its smaller sensor is going to make achieving bokeh more challenging and the Sony RX1R II will result in more detail with its extra 30 Megapixels. Higher resolution will also enable you to crop pictures more aggressively. The more aged TL205 will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
